Drug traffickers in India increasingly using Dark Net
Tue, Feb 16 2021 06:38:59 PM
By Rajnish Singh
New Delhi, Feb 16 (IANS): The role of the Dark Net has been a major concern of India s drug law enforcement agencies with the Union Ministry of Home Affairs (MHA) itself admitting in a secret note that the medium is being used increasingly here by drug traffickers.
The note, shared with a high-level committee consisting of 31 Parliamentarians, reveals that the changing pattern in the illegal trade is safer, compared to previous mediums used by the drug traffickers. The drug traffickers are increasingly using the Dark Net for trafficking in drugs. Dark Net medium offers complete anonymity because of the use of onion routing and use of crypto currency for payment, says the note accessed by IANS.
